The EMG 35TW is an amazing 4-string bass pickup. It's super versatile, offering two different tonal options in one compact unit. Built for 4-string bass guitars, it combines single-coil and humbucker setups. This means you can smoothly switch between a rich, warm tone and a powerful, aggressive sound with strong mid-range. It suits a wide variety of music styles and playing techniques. In single-coil mode, it uses EMG's JCS pickup with ceramic and steel magnets, giving a warm and clear tone - great for music that needs precision. Switch to humbucker mode, and the CS dual-coil setup kicks in, delivering a fuller, more aggressive sound with enhanced mid-range, perfect for rock and heavy music. The package includes a push/pull pot, so you can easily change tones during a performance. It comes in EMG's 35 Extended housing, 3.5 inches (89mm), which fits most standard 4-string bass guitars. For the best performance, use a DPDT toggle switch when using two TW pickups in one instrument. Using the EMG 35TW bass pickup is easy. First, install it on your 4 - string bass guitar. The 3.5 - inch housing should fit most standard guitars. You can use the included mounting screws for this. Once installed, you can start playing around with the tones. To switch between single - coil and humbucker modes, use the push/pull pot that comes in the package. It allows you to quickly change your sound during a performance. For better performance, especially when you have two TW pickups in the same instrument, use a DPDT toggle switch. As for maintenance, keep the pickup clean. You can use a soft cloth to wipe it gently. Check the connections regularly to make sure they are tight. The battery life is about 1500 hours. When the battery runs out, replace it with a new one following the instructions on the battery cable. Also, make sure not to exceed the maximum supply of 27V DC to avoid damaging the pickup.
